Understanding Chronic Inflammation and Its Impact on Metabolism

Chronic inflammation differs from the acute response that heals injuries. It is a smoldering, systemic process often triggered by processed foods, environmental toxins, stress, and poor sleep. Elevated C-reactive protein (CRP) levels serve as a key marker, frequently rising alongside visceral fat accumulation and insulin resistance measured by HOMA-IR.

This internal “fire” directly impairs leptin sensitivity. The brain stops hearing leptin’s “I am full” signals, driving constant hunger despite adequate calories. Simultaneously, inflammation burdens mitochondria, reducing their efficiency in converting nutrients to ATP. The result is fatigue, slower basal metabolic rate (BMR), and a body primed for fat storage rather than fat burning.

When mitochondria produce excessive reactive oxygen species due to inflammation, cellular energy plummets. This metabolic inflexibility explains why many people regain weight rapidly after dieting—their biology remains stuck in a defensive, inflammatory state.

The Hormonal Symphony: GLP-1, GIP, and Leptin Restoration

Modern metabolic pharmacology has illuminated powerful pathways. GLP-1 and GIP, two incretin hormones, regulate blood sugar, slow gastric emptying, and powerfully influence appetite centers in the brain. Tirzepatide, a dual GLP-1/GIP receptor agonist, leverages both for superior weight loss and improved tolerability compared to GLP-1 agonists alone.

Implementing an Anti-Inflammatory Protocol for Lifelong Results

An effective anti-inflammatory protocol prioritizes whole, unprocessed foods that lower CRP and support detoxification. Leafy greens like bok choy provide volume, fiber, vitamins A, C, and K with minimal calories and negligible lectins. Berries and other low-glycemic fruits satisfy sweet cravings without spiking glucose.

Protein becomes non-negotiable—not only for satiety and muscle preservation that maintains BMR, but because amino acids support cellular repair. Healthy fats from avocados, olive oil, and fatty fish supply building blocks for hormone production and reduce oxidative stress.

Lifestyle factors matter equally. Quality sleep, stress management, and movement enhance mitochondrial function, allowing cells to produce energy cleanly. Avoiding hidden inflammatory triggers—refined carbohydrates, industrial seed oils, and excessive lectins—removes biological friction that previously stalled progress.

Tracking progress extends beyond the scale. Declining hs-CRP, improved HOMA-IR, rising ketone levels, and shifting body composition metrics confirm the body has moved from inflammation-driven storage to efficient fat utilization.
